606. Air Getting in the Oven

Shabbos 3:14

Whenever something would be spoiled by air getting into the oven, we do not prohibit heating it in an oven because there is no danger that one will open the oven to stoke the coals. This is why we may put flax into an oven before Shabbos because if the oven is opened, the flax will be ruined.

Shabbos 3:15

If one put a whole kid in the oven, the rules are the same as for meat from a goat or an ox: it is prohibited out of concern that one may come to stoke the coals unless the oven is sealed. However, it is permitted to hang the Passover lamb in an oven immediately before nightfall even if it is not sealed. This is because the members of the group that has gathered to share the sacrifice are careful about this.
